ZIP 10462 and ZIP 10470 are ZIP Code areas in New York.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 10462 has the higher population (75,452 vs 15,558 in ZIP 10470). ZIP 10470 has the higher median household income ($81,134 vs $63,460 in ZIP 10462). ZIP 10470 has the higher median home value ($500,400 vs $372,100 in ZIP 10462).
